A Melbourne-based Indian-origin teacher, Sunil Sharma, who went missing in Amritsar, was allegedly murdered by his brother, Satish Sharma, over a property dispute. Police investigations revealed Satish conspired with property dealers to usurp Sunil's properties, leading to his murder with a baseball bat after being drugged. Sunil's body was then disposed of in a canal, and his family, including his daughter, had appealed for help in finding him. Satish, his wife, and son have been arrested, and a search for the body and other conspirators is ongoing.

A government school teacher in Jhalawar, Rajasthan, was arrested for allegedly securing his job 12 years ago using a fraudulent disability certificate. The arrest is part of a special campaign by the SOG to identify individuals who obtained government jobs through forged documents. An investigation revealed the teacher, Bane Singh, claimed 42% disability but had only 6%, while another accused, Yogesh Kumar, had no disability despite claiming 42% hearing impairment.
